Short answer: Make sure you have plenty of room for the 400 mb patch, if you have your phone full of stuff the patch will constantly have to download So I got to a point that closing the game required me to redownload everything, so I went spelunking in the two feet of cave that is the iPhone settings. I found that my Fire Emblem Heroes storage was only 78.4 mb, standard size with no patch, not the 596 mb it is with the patch. I saw that I had about 200 mb left on my phone and I went on cleaning everything, eventually freeing up 1.3 Gb of room. I'm currently downloading the patch, and will update if I find something. My theory is that it is part of the game's cache as clearing the cache from the game wipes the massive patch. This means that the patch will be written over or deleted if the phone needs to, or that to play it needs to download the patch and hold it in ram, which would not surprise me cause when I last downloaded the patch it was stuttering and slow, which would happen from sharing so much ram space. I highly recommend keeping an eye on your phone's storage to prevent this from happening if you run your phone near capacity a lot or have little storage to begin with. Hopefully this helps others with the problem.
